PART III: ACADEMIC EXPERIENCE

1. How important to you are the following aspects of being an undergraduate at a research university like Cal?

 
Not important Not very important Somewhat important Important Very Important Essential
Learning about faculty research 99  (4.8%)   242  (11.8%)   611  (29.7%)   581  (28.3%)   336  (16.4%)   185  (9.0%)  
Having courses with faculty members who refer to their own research as part of the class 110  (5.4%)   306  (14.9%)   584  (28.4%)   574  (27.9%)   327  (15.9%)   153  (7.4%)  
Learning research methods 49  (2.4%)   145  (7.1%)   432  (21.1%)   640  (31.2%)   467  (22.8%)   316  (15.4%)  
Assisting faculty members in their research, for pay or as a volunteer 93  (4.5%)   220  (10.7%)   429  (20.9%)   564  (27.5%)   457  (22.3%)   287  (14.0%)  
Pursuing your own research 91  (4.4%)   260  (12.7%)   500  (24.4%)   537  (26.2%)   399  (19.4%)   265  (12.9%)  
The prestige of Cal when you apply to grad school 37  (1.8%)   53  (2.6%)   231  (11.3%)   477  (23.3%)   585  (28.6%)   665  (32.5%)  
The prestige of Cal when you apply for a job 22  (1.1%)   45  (2.2%)   185  (9.0%)   449  (21.9%)   634  (30.9%)   718  (35.0%)  
Having access to a world-class library collection 37  (1.8%)   95  (4.6%)   321  (15.7%)   536  (26.1%)   541  (26.4%)   521  (25.4%)  
Being able to attend plays, concerts, lectures, and other cultural events on campus 60  (2.9%)   151  (7.4%)   366  (17.8%)   547  (26.7%)   487  (23.7%)   440  (21.5%)  

2. In which of the following activities have you participated or do you plan to participate before graduation from Cal?

 
Doing now or have done Plan to do
Internship under the direction of a faculty member 213  (8.8%)   849  (35.0%)  
Other internship 515  (21.2%)   923  (38.0%)  
UC Washington Center (UCDC) Program 51  (2.1%)   231  (9.5%)  
University of California Center in Sacramento (UCCS) Program 46  (1.9%)   164  (6.8%)  
University of California Education Abroad Program (EAP) 136  (5.6%)   639  (26.3%)  
Study abroad program affiliated with another college or university 84  (3.5%)   327  (13.5%)  
Study abroad program NOT affiliated with a college or university 78  (3.2%)   255  (10.5%)  
Honors program 118  (4.9%)   575  (23.7%)  
Preparation of honors thesis 100  (4.1%)   525  (21.6%)  
Honors thesis course 93  (3.8%)   510  (21.0%)  

3. How frequently have you engaged in these activities so far this academic year?

 
Never Rarely Occasionally Somewhat often Often Very often
Taken a small research-oriented seminar with faculty 1437  (70.6%)   216  (10.6%)   164  (8.1%)   115  (5.6%)   59  (2.9%)   45  (2.2%)  
Communicated with a faculty member by email or in person 73  (3.6%)   298  (14.5%)   711  (34.7%)   396  (19.3%)   316  (15.4%)   255  (12.4%)  
Talked with the instructor outside of class about issues and concepts derived from a course 329  (16.0%)   526  (25.7%)   554  (27.0%)   313  (15.3%)   203  (9.9%)   125  (6.1%)  
Interacted with faculty during lecture class sessions 342  (16.7%)   545  (26.6%)   486  (23.7%)   317  (15.5%)   200  (9.8%)   159  (7.8%)  
Worked with a faculty member on an activity other than coursework (e.g., student organization, campus committee, cultural activity) 1243  (60.7%)   402  (19.6%)   180  (8.8%)   123  (6.0%)   54  (2.6%)   45  (2.2%)  

4. During this academic year, how often have you done each of the following?

 
Never Rarely Occasionally Somewhat often Often Very often
Contributed to a class discussion 47  (2.3%)   209  (10.2%)   617  (30.0%)   443  (21.5%)   394  (19.1%)   348  (16.9%)  
Brought up ideas or concepts from different courses during class discussions 175  (8.5%)   458  (22.3%)   583  (28.4%)   370  (18.0%)   286  (13.9%)   183  (8.9%)  
Asked an insightful question in class 154  (7.5%)   414  (20.2%)   636  (31.1%)   390  (19.0%)   271  (13.2%)   183  (8.9%)  
Found a course so interesting that you did more work than was required 277  (13.5%)   523  (25.5%)   607  (29.6%)   322  (15.7%)   200  (9.8%)   120  (5.9%)  
Chosen challenging class assignments, when possible, even though you might get a lower grade in the class 329  (16.1%)   504  (24.6%)   519  (25.4%)   348  (17.0%)   217  (10.6%)   129  (6.3%)  
Chosen challenging courses, when possible, even though you might lower your GPA by doing so 184  (9.0%)   300  (14.6%)   531  (25.9%)   427  (20.8%)   352  (17.2%)   256  (12.5%)  
Made a class presentation 199  (9.7%)   395  (19.2%)   684  (33.3%)   403  (19.6%)   226  (11.0%)   145  (7.1%)  
Had a class in which the professor knew or learned your name 222  (10.8%)   382  (18.6%)   512  (24.9%)   348  (16.9%)   296  (14.4%)   294  (14.3%)
